#18 BUCCANEER WOMEN BEAT PARIS 79-74 IN OVERTIME

Blinn is now tied with Tyler for first place

Tiffany Tullis, 24 points

The 18th-ranked Blinn College women’s basketball team rallied to defeat Paris Junior College 79-74 in overtime in Region XIV Conference action Wednesday in Paris, Texas.

The Buccaneers have won four straight games and improved to 23-3 overall and 12-3 in league play, moving into a first-place tie for the region lead with No. 7 Tyler Junior College. Tyler currently owns the tiebreaker over Blinn by virtue of an 88-80 home win over the Bucs on Jan. 26. Blinn and Tyler will face off in both teams’ regular-season finale on Saturday, Feb. 26, in Brenham

Paris (8-18, 4-11 Region XIV) gave Blinn another tough region tilt Wednesday, as the Bucs were forced to rally from a double-digit deficit to force the overtime period.

Paris took a 37-34 lead into halftime and led 53-50 heading into the fourth period. The Dragons were ahead 12 in the fourth quarter before Blinn rallied to tie the game 67-67 by the end of regulation.

The Bucs outscored Paris 12-7 in overtime.

“We found a way to win tonight,” Blinn head coach Jeff Jenkins said. “We got stops and baskets when we needed them. It was a complete team win, and everybody on the roster did their job when they got their opportunity.”

Freshman forward Tiffany Tullis led Blinn with 24 points, freshman guard Skylar Barnes had 16, and freshman guards Makayla Patterson and Jakoriah Long pitched in 10 apiece. Freshman guard Hannah Humphrey added nine points while sophomore forward Deja Adrian tallied eight.

The Bucs will host region adversary Angelina College at 2 p.m. Saturday, Feb. 19, at the Kruse Center in Brenham. The Blinn men’s team will face Jacksonville College following the conclusion of the women’s ballgame and will celebrate Sophomore Day.
